Chapter 3 Mount the Kinetix 5500 Drive System
Single-axis Configurations
The following restrictions exist for standalone (single-axis) configurations:
Standalone (single-axis) drives can be mounted to the panel individually
or by using the zero-stack tab and cutout (refer to Figure 23 on page 47
)
The shared-bus connection system does not apply and must not be used
For a single-axis example configuration, refer to Standalone Configurations
on page 15.
Multi-axis Configurations
Each multi-axis configuration has restrictions that apply:
The shared-bus connection system must be used. Do not attach discrete
wires from drive-to-drive.
The maximum number of drives in Shared AC bus power-sharing groups
cannot exceed 5.
The maximum number of drives in any other bus power-sharing group
cannot exceed 8.
For a multi-axis example configuration, refer to Shared AC/DC Hybrid
Configuration on page 19.
